On the global monodromy of a Lefschetz fibration arising from the Fermat surface of degree 4

Abstract: A complete description of the global monodromy of a Lefschetz fibration arising from the Fermat surface of degree 4 is given. As a by-product we get a positive relation among right hand Dehn twists in the mapping class group of a closed orientable surface of genus 3.
